Head of Okinawan Shorin-Ryu. Began karate aged 16 under the instruction of Sensei Ishu. He fought in the Japanese cavalry during the war and in 1946 began his instruction under Choshin Chibana. He became Master Chibana's Shihan Dai (assistant) in 1954 and was appointed as a director of the Okinawa Karate Federation when it was formed in 1956. After Master Chibana's death, Nakazato inherited leadership of the style and a 10th degree black belt.
